Normally this can only happen, if there was either a disk or I/O write error happening or if the GPIO client was terminated abnormally (which wouldn't happen with a regular update) - so I am more guess, that it was related to an issue in the I/O sub-system of the OS or even a hardeware issue.
Do you happen to have the corrupt GPIOClient.config file available to look at where/how it got corrupted?
